SHEFFIELD, England (Reuters) - VAR took centre stage once again when Tottenham Hotspur's Harry Kane had a goal harshly ruled out as they slumped to a 3-1 defeat at Sheffield United in the Premier League on Thursday to remain nine points adrift in the race for the top four.
The hosts took the lead in the 31st minute as Norwegian Sander Berge finished off a fine flowing move, slotting the ball into the bottom corner for his first goal in English football.
